Target
-
Function
Housekeeping enzyme that catalyzes the last step in proline biosynthesis. In some cell types, such as erythrocytes, its primary function may be the generation of NADP(+). Can utilize both NAD and NADP. Has higher affinity for NADP, but higher catalytic efficiency with NADH. -
Tissue specificity
Detected in erythrocytes (at protein level). -
Pathway
Amino-acid biosynthesis; L-proline biosynthesis; L-proline from L-glutamate 5-semialdehyde: step 1/1. -
Sequence similarities
Belongs to the pyrroline-5-carboxylate reductase family. -
Cellular localization
Cytoplasm. - Information by UniProt
